  3. 01Vinyl Plantation Shutters One of the most popular window shutters Melbourne, vinyl plantation shutters are the least expensive ones of all the plantation shutters. However, they might have structural issues if the shutters are large. They don’t contain wood but have PVC or aluminium support for stability. Furthermore, they are also weather resistant and good for areas with a good amount of moisture. However, one of the best reasons to install them is the cost. When cost is the parameter worth considering, you can go for vinyl plantation shutters.  www.metablinds.com.au

  4. Composite Plantation Shutters 02 Also known as engineered wood, fake wood or faux wood, these composite plantation shutters are built from engineered wood. Here, MDF wrapped in a vinyl or PVC coating makes the shutters and they are very sturdy and also weather and humidity resistant. The downside to these shutters is the MDF is very heavy, so overtime the shutter panels might sag. If you don’t have a budget to install wood shutters, you can go for these composite plantation shutters as most of the characteristics of these both shutters are the same. www.metablinds.com.au

  5. 03 Wood Plantation Shutters Wood plantation shutters are one of the most popular and preferred types of plantation shutters and you will see them around you more often. With the highest strength-to-weight ratio, they are very lightweight and strong plantation shutters. The most preferred wood plantation shutters are basswood shutters.They can be honed into custom plantation shutters with tailor-made shapes and sizes and you can also stain or paint them with colours of your choice. It is not possible with vinyl or composite shutters which are prefabricated into styles and colours. They are very attractive and give an aesthetic and sophisticated appeal to the room when installed. www.metablinds.com.au

  6. Aluminium Shutters 04 Aluminium is considered the best material for plantation shutters as it is relatively strong and sturdy and serves the purpose effectively and efficiently. It is the best option for outdoor choice. It has a single panel and also has locks for security. They look like timber shutters and offer superior durability and lifespan. There are standard designer colours, custom powder coat colours available with this choice. Aluminium plantation shutters are always in high demand due to the simple yet magnificent look and appeal they offer to residential and commercial premises. You can have the best value for money.

  7. 05 Alycore Plus PVC Shutters Alycore plus PVC Shutters are very unique shutters with a co-extruded internal aluminium core which make the shutter’s structure more strong and sturdy. They are highly attractive, elegant and beautiful with the required strength, stability and precision. In addition to that, they are also more durable, energy-efficient and require low maintenance compared to other types of shutters. You don’t have to worry about yellowing, weathering and corrosion of the shutters with the engineered HSPVC polyvinyl material. Also, the insulation is far better compared to other shutters and it provides the feel of real wood. www.metablinds.com.au

  8. Basswood Plantation shutters 06 Experts believe that basswood is the best material for plantation shutters and offer superior flexibility for design and style to blend with your home style. You can also make them attractive by sanding, painting or staining them with any colour of your choice. In addition to that, if you want to carve it with different creative shapes, an expert can help you with that easily. \Also, basswood has a pale colour that makes it perfect for stain or paints to give a mesmerising view. Moreover, basswood is very stable and does not warp compared to timbers such as poplar and durable compared to Palawnia and Phoenix Wood (Chinese Parasol Tree). www.metablinds.com.au

  9. 07 Laminated Plantation Shutters They are very stable and attractive shutters exactly like real wood shutters and have the scope for creative finishes such as painting, staining or wrapping. Made of thin slats of wood that are glued together, they are very affordable and at the same time, attractive. You can add an aesthetic appeal to your home with laminated shutters. www.metablinds.com.au

  10. Cedarwood Plantation shutters 08 When used for plantation shutters, cedarwood resists warping, bowing and cupping. Like other window shutters, they can be painted and stained well to get the desired style or design. Also, these shutters are resistant to rots and insects and you can have a beautiful and sophisticated look of your room with cedarwood plantation shutters. www.metablinds.com.au
